Output efef93b80c2c2a9d1f259fe3d66033db0e9417a26c284695977c43029044db05:0

value
12323028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d834fabc1639dad7e4df31e6db7988ca4cdda22 OP_EQUAL
address
37JGSuebPxRtigzVXGsK562haRZFQucz63
transaction
efef93b80c2c2a9d1f259fe3d66033db0e9417a26c284695977c43029044db05
spent
true